NewChild using a Tag Path

Demonstrates calling NewChild with a tag path.

This example requires Chilkat v9.5.0.64 or greater.

import com.chilkatsoft.*;

public class ChilkatExample {

  static {
    try {
        System.loadLibrary("chilkat");
    } catch (UnsatisfiedLinkError e) {
      System.err.println("Native code library failed to load.\n" + e);
      System.exit(1);
    }
  }

  public static void main(String argv[])
  {
    CkXml xml = new CkXml();

    xml.put_Tag("world");

    //  This example uses features introduced in v9.5.0.64
    CkXml xFrisco = xml.NewChild("north_america|united_states|california|san_francisco","Silicon Valley");
    xFrisco.AddAttribute("landmark","Golden Gate Bridge");

    System.out.println(xml.getXml());

    //  Produces the following XML
    //  
    //  	<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8" ?>
    //  	<world>
    //  	    <north_america>
    //  	        <united_states>
    //  	            <california>
    //  	                <san_francisco landmark="Golden Gate Bridge">Silicon Valley</san_francisco>
    //  	            </california>
    //  	        </united_states>
    //  	    </north_america>
    //  	</world>
  }
}
